Transaction 70d2f97d0213faf23102d6a714e35af0edd8b8918b743e8238c8a995ac6c433e

1 Input
2 Outputs
  • 70d2f97d0213faf23102d6a714e35af0edd8b8918b743e8238c8a995ac6c433e:0
  • value  79178679
    address  1hpRtmKMTSPV3xRb6WiWRVzmjbk28vNpZ
  • 70d2f97d0213faf23102d6a714e35af0edd8b8918b743e8238c8a995ac6c433e:1
  • value  6053000
    address  14RDUkQaz8VJHt8Brk89oosh2SV7rtEAWi